You are going on an outing, and you are driving your car at 20m/s when you need to quickly reduce the car's speed to 15m/s to round a curve in a highway going to Calatagan. If the deceleration has a magnitude of 6m/s^2, how far does your car travel while reducing the speed? And what is the time needed to round the curve?
